#724e38 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#724e38 is composed of 44.7% red, 30.6% green and 22%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 31.6% magenta, 50.9% yellow and 55.3% black. It has a hue angle of 22.8 degrees, a saturation of 34.1% and a lightness of 33.3%. #724e38 color hex could be obtained by blending #e49c70 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666633.

Shades and Tints of #724e38

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#090604 is the darkest color, while #fdfbf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#724e38

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#585452 is the less saturated color, while #a64104 is the most saturated one.
